Arthritis affects 22.7% of U.S. adults, projected to reach 78.4 million by 2040
Arthritis affects over 54 million U.S. adults, with numbers expected to rise
An observational analysis of U.S. adults with provider-diagnosed arthritis found an estimated 54.4 million (22.7%) are affected, with projec…
An estimated 54.4 million U.S. adults have arthritis, a number projected to rise to 78.4 million by 2040.
